After spending 18 years protecting your children from various dangers on the road and off, you now face the prospect of handing them the car keys. It's time for them to learn how to drive. We can help you mold
(塑造)your teens into safe and capable drivers.
Our site contains information on driver licensing requirements for teens as well as ideas to help you—the parents—lay down the ground rules with your young driver before you hand over the car keys. Here you will find information on the most; common safety problems novice drivers should avoid. Educate yourself about the consequences of illegal alcohol use, the distracted
(分心的)driving, and much more.
Your teen sees a driver's license as a step toward freedom, but you might not be sure your teen is ready for the road. One thing is certain: teens aren't ready to have the same level of driving responsibility as adults. Teen drivers have a higher rate of serious crashes, mainly because of their immaturity, lack of skills and experience. They speed, make mistakes, and get distracted easily—especially if their friends are in the car. To help your teen stay safe behind the wheel, all 50 states have a graduated driver licensing
(GDL)system that limits high-risk driving situations for new drivers. This approach can reduce your teen's crash risks by as many as 50%.
What can you do? Learn about your state's GDL laws. Familiarizing yourself with the restrictions can better assist you in instructing your kids. You must establish ground rules for your teen driver. Prohibit driving while using the phone or other electronic devices, and require seat belt use at all times. Remind them that it is illegal to drink under 21, and it is illegal to drink and drive. If your child is under 21, his or her blood alcohol concentration
(BAC)should always be at 0.00, not just under 0.08.

A new web standard is expected to kill passwords, meaning users will no longer have to remember difficult logins
(登陆)or each and every website or service they use.
The Web Authentication ( WebAuthn ) is designed to replace a password with a device that users already own, such as a security key, a smartphone, a fingerprint scanner or a webcam. Instead of having to remember an increasingly long string of characters, users can authenticate( z ) their login with their body or something they have in their possession, communicating directly with the website via Bluetooth , USB or NFC.
One example of how WebAuthn will work is that when a user visits a site they want to log on to, they input a user name and then get a warning on their smartphone. Tap on the alert on their phone, and then log them into the website without the need for a password. WebAuthn promises to protect users against phishing (网络钓鱼) attacks.
"After years of increasingly severe data breaches
(泄露), now is the time for service providers to end their dependency on vulnerable
(易受攻击的)passwords," said Brett McDowell, executive director of the FIDO alliance, one of the bodies pushing the new standard.
WebAuthn should also help people use unique login details for each and every service they use, instead of using the same login and password for every site, which leaves many people vulnerable to further attacks.
Several sites and services already use similar methods to log on, including Google and Facebook, which can both be logged on to using a USB security key. But a single cross-platform, cross-service standard means that many more sites and services will be able to kill passwords.
The change will not happen overnight. But as it increasingly seems unavoidable that present online services will be attacked, removing passwords
is an important step in improving online security and making using sites and services easier.
